– Common scanning problems on HP DeskJet 2720e

Problems related to connection: If you are experiencing difficulty scanning to your HP DeskJet 2720e printer, the problem may be with the connection between the computer and the printer. Make sure both the printer and the computer⁤ are turned on and connected‌ correctly. Verify that the USB cable is firmly connected to both devices. If you are using a wireless connection, check that you are connected to the appropriate Wi-Fi network and that the signal is strong enough. If the connection is still a problem, you can try restarting both the printer and the computer to reestablish the connection.

Software issues: If you have verified the connection and are still having problems scanning on your HP DeskJet 2720e, the software may be causing the issue. Make sure you have the latest drivers and software provided by HP for your printer installed. You can visit the HP support website and search for your specific printer model to download the necessary drivers. Also, verify that the scanning software is configured correctly​ on your computer. You can access scan settings from the printer control panel or from the HP Smart app. If the problem persists, consider uninstalling and reinstalling the printer software to resolve potential conflicts.

Scan quality issues: If your HP DeskJet 2720e printer is scanning documents or images with low quality, you may need to adjust the scanning settings. Before scanning, verify that the document is placed correctly on the scanner glass and that there is no dirt or debris that could affect the quality of the image. From the HP Smart app or the printer control panel, you can adjust the scanning resolution for a sharper, more detailed image. Also, make sure the file type and scan format selected are appropriate⁢ for your needs. If the quality issue persists, you can try cleaning the print heads from the printer settings to improve the scan quality.

– Clean the glass and the automatic document feeder

One of the most common problems that can arise when scanning on the HP DeskJet 2720e printer is the buildup of dust and dirt on the glass and the automatic document feeder. This may result in blurry or smudged scanned images or documents. To solve this problem, it is important clean regularly these parts of the printer.

To clean the glass, first turn off the printer and unplug it. Next,​ open the ⁢scanner lid⁢ and‌ locate the⁢ glass. Using a soft, lint-free cloth moistened with warm water, gently wipe the glass in circular motions. ⁣Avoid using harsh chemicals⁢or solvents, as they could damage the glass. When you have finished cleaning, be sure to dry the glass completely before closing the scanner lid.

To clean the automatic document feeder, first make sure that there are no documents or paper scraps jammed in the automatic feeder. Next, use a soft, lint-free cloth moistened with warm water to clean the rollers and guides of the automatic feeder. Be sure to clean ‌all accessible areas to remove any buildup of dust or dirt. Once you have finished cleaning, dry all parts completely before using the automatic document feeder again.

Regular cleaning of the glass and automatic document feeder of the HP ‌DeskJet‍ 2720e printer is ‍essential to ensure quality scans. ‍By following these simple steps, you can avoid problems such as images and scanned documents blurred ⁢or with spots. Remember, cleaning is an important preventive measure to keep your printer in optimal condition and achieve crisp, clear scan results.

– ⁤Fix network and wireless errors

Fix network and wireless errors

If you are experiencing problems with scanning on your HP DeskJet 2720e printer, it may be due to network or wireless errors. Fortunately, there are some steps you can take to fix these problems and ensure your printer is working properly.

1. Check the ⁢network connection:
– Make sure your printer is properly connected to your Wi-Fi network. Check that the Wi-Fi icon on the printer is on and that there are no error messages on the screen.
– Restart your Router and verify that the Wi-Fi signal is stable and working correctly. You can also try connecting other devices to the same network to check if the problem is specific to the printer.
– ⁤Verify that the printer‍ and the device you ⁢are trying⁤ to scan from are connected⁢ to the same Wi-Fi network.

2. Reset network settings:
-⁤ If you have verified your network connection and are still experiencing problems, you can try resetting your printer's network settings. To do this, head to the Printer Settings menu and look for the network reset option. ⁣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the process.
– Once you have reset your network settings, reconfigure the Wi-Fi connection on your printer. Make sure you enter the correct network information (network name and password) and follow the instructions that appear. on the printer screen.

3. ‌Update firmware:
– Sometimes ⁢wireless ⁤problems can be caused⁢ by⁣ outdated firmware on the printer. Check to see if firmware updates are available for your printer model‌ in the site HP official. Download the latest version available and install it following the instructions provided.
– ⁢Updating⁤ the firmware can fix compatibility issues and improve the overall performance of the printer, including the scanning function. Be sure to follow the instructions provided during the update process and do not interrupt the update until it completes successfully.

Follow these steps and you should be able to fix the ‌network and wireless errors you are experiencing on your HP ⁣DeskJet‍ 2720e. If problems persist, we recommend contacting HP technical support for additional help.
